Transaction 75bfe7a04463aebad1a76c640d77b62d7306bbb20d9e9cf1424aa6fdfb845245
1 Input
1 Output
-
75bfe7a04463aebad1a76c640d77b62d7306bbb20d9e9cf1424aa6fdfb845245:0
- value
- 408093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ae18a4241385857c92c6e90bca19f9f14eea787a OP_EQUAL
- address
- 3HZZ22BMD9LQqjXzzwEz9QSBaJiSp19zyS